Re: [Neo] LuceneIndexBatchInserter doubt
Hi Mattias, Thank you very much for fixing the problem so fast. I will try it as soon as the new changes will be available in the maven repository. Núria. 2009/12/4 Mattias Persson matt...@neotechnology.com I fixed the problem and also added a cache per key for faster getNodes/getSingleNode lookup during the insert process. However the cache assumes that there's nothing in the index when the process starts (which almost always will be true) to speed things up even further. You can control the cache size and if it should be used by overriding the (this is also documented in the Javadoc): boolean useCache() int getMaxCacheSizePerKey() methods in your LuceneIndexBatchInserterImpl instance. The new changes should be available in the maven repository within an hour. 2009/12/4 Mattias Persson matt...@neotechnology.com: I think I found the problem... it's indexing as it should, but it isn't reflected in getNodes/getSingleNode properly until you flush/optimize/shutdown the index.
